Output bec26a66dd1c04dcfa74a611f45a3acd67a3aaa0ddfd62decc0f97623571edff:3

value
27618857
script pubkey
OP_0 OP_PUSHBYTES_32 bbbcb99c214b4c66201a9c78a94def71588cc26e9451aa0545aa6c8800be166c
address
bc1qhw7tn8ppfdxxvgq6n3u2jn00w9vgesnwj3g65p294fkgsq97zekqcw58rf
transaction
bec26a66dd1c04dcfa74a611f45a3acd67a3aaa0ddfd62decc0f97623571edff
spent
true